Su 30 MKI

Origins
Country - Russia
Company - Sukhoi corporation

MKI stands for "Modernizirovannyi,


Kommercheskiy, Indiski" meaning
"Modernized, Commercial, Indian".
Jointly-developed withHindustan
Aeronautics Limitedfor theIndian Air
Force. Includesthrust vectoringcontrol
(TVC) and canards.
Equipped with a multinational avionics
complex sourced from Russia, India,
France and Israel.

General characteristics

Crew:
2
Length:
21.935 m (72.97 ft)
Wingspan:
14.7 m (48.2 ft)
Height:
6.36 m (20.85 ft)
Wing area:
62.0 m (667 ft)
Empty weight:
18,400 kg (40,565 lb)
Loaded weight:
26,090 kg (57,520 lb)
Max. takeoff weight: 38,800 kg (85,600 lb)
Powerplant: 2 Lyulka AL-31FPthrust
vectoringturbofans, 123 kN with afterburner
(27,560 lbf) each

Performance
Maximum speed:
Mach 2.0 (2,100km/h or
1,300mph)
Range:
3,000 km (1,620 nmi) at altitude
Ferry range: 8,000 km (4,320 nmi) with two
in-flight refuellings
Endurance:
3.75 hrs (up to 10 hrs with inflight refuelling)
Service ceiling:
17,300 m (56,800 ft)
Rate of climb:
300 m/s (>45,275 ft/min)
Wing loading:
401 kg/m (82.3 lb/ft)
Thrust/weight:
0.96
Maximumg-load: +9g
